Output e8a24c34d86a07a0b8329b279d86b31aa43a7f064a6507647fbf38c8e55330db:1

value
149700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2cdb904d601bc5369d5c878f79cd4f07955b3f OP_EQUAL
address
3EHcunJizmq7joGGfEJaaghaLkEiQ1nTTz
transaction
e8a24c34d86a07a0b8329b279d86b31aa43a7f064a6507647fbf38c8e55330db
spent
true